Output b6df56d47a1f268dfb31ec3b9c84a84f607102616475e0e77ab16d4860df490c:0

value
35503
script pubkey
OP_0 OP_PUSHBYTES_20 bf5f21f1e99c3858f49bb2293310632d58e2d744
address
bc1qha0jru0fnsu93aymkg5nxyrr94vw946yphuudq
transaction
b6df56d47a1f268dfb31ec3b9c84a84f607102616475e0e77ab16d4860df490c
confirmations
65942
spent
true